BRIEFING — Currency Hedging Decision

For the incoming director. Tellhaven Exports faces 60% of revenue in foreign currency next year. Options reviewed: forward contracts covering 75% of exposure; options collar on the remainder; or no hedge. Finance recommends the forward programme at current rates, locking margin on the Arvass contract. Cost: roughly 0.4% of hedged value. Board sign-off required within two weeks; rates are drifting against us. Decision rationale ties to a strategic matter set out below.

management briefing: Project Zorix slips by six weeks because of the audit delay.

### Changed defaults: incremental rebuilds

Heads up for review: Quillpage now ships with incremental static rebuilds turned on by default. Full rebuilds only trigger when the template graph changes, so stale-content windows shrink a lot. From a security angle, the rebuild worker now runs with a narrower filesystem scope and signed manifest checks. Nothing else moved. For your audit, the defaults that changed in this release are listed here:

settings of fahag-haduf:
[ulaox]
port = 8443
region = south-2
host = ulaox.lumiccorp.internal
timeout_ms = 500
retries = 8

## Env Vars — Reset Flow Revamp

Heads up, reviewer: the new Keyfern reset flow signs its one-time links instead of storing tokens in the `resets` table. That means one new variable alongside the usual `KF_BASE_URL` and `KF_TTL_MINUTES`. The signing secret must be set before the service boots, so add that line to your `.env` next.

secret setting of yagug-hahog: COURIER_KEY13=44c9b50f678cd

## PR: Monthly partitioning for events table

This change converts the Drossfield events table to range partitioning by month. Partitions are pre-created two months ahead by a scheduled job; old partitions detach after the retention window, never drop inline. Rollout requires one short lock during the initial attach, scheduled for the maintenance window. The partition-management constants introduced by this PR are as follows.

tuning constants:
TIERS = {
    "eliok": 528,
    "wenmir": 322,
    "druix": 249,
    "fenmir": 783,
    "novvan": 717,
}